At Ise Shrine, on a National Holiday which celebrated the Creation of Japan. Now it was a special day, because it was approximately the exact day, thousands of years later, and since Ise Shrine plays an important part in that, it was really packed. But very cool. This is a Shinto priest preparing for a ritual. View this picture Full size